jvision Posted December 25, 2008 Report Share Posted December 25, 2008 I have seen these little guys a lot of times - they like the extra food. I think they're amphipods or copepods. I've never had a problem with them killing my shrimp, though. Are you sure they're killing your shrimp? When a shrimp dies it looks like cooked or canned shrimp. If it looks kind of clear or hollow, then it's just the molt.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
